Delays, issues, and the next update of the game


Welp i uhh, thought i would have the new update ready by now, and it might take another month but the update should arrive soon.

Some features I've added so far include:

  • Bigger map

  • The base integration of a level editor (it won't be accessible for players until the next update however)

  • Complete UI redesign

    image.png

    ('Poggers' update name not included)

  • A way better settings menu

  • Made player movement feel more fluid and fixed some issues/bugs beta-testers were having (pressing the jump button at the edge of a platform wouldn't make you jump for example)

  • Added some extra polish to make the game smoother (cześć)

  • Fixed some bugs and added in some tiny additions:

    • Made the player velocity 0 when the player hits a wall

    • Fixed player animations glitching out on ledges

    • Fixed a bug where the player could place down a checkpoint right before they died

    • Made the player ACTUALLY crouch when they hold down the crouch button (amazing feature right)

  • You can also change the volume of music and sound effects now :D

I've also added in some other cool additions (*coughs* cutscene at the start of the game *cough*)


But.. This is where the fun ends (at least for me)

I've ran into a ton of issues with Godot (my game engine of choice) related to the resource usage while my game is running.

I'm not sure if this is a Linux-specific issue, but it only appears to happen with this game so it might be some bug i accidentally yeeted in.

Either way this means my GPU is constantly at 70* C while I'm testing out the game (so wooo me!!!)

~I'll try fixing this as soon as i can, along with possibly adding in som other performance improvements (and over-engineering everything i make since i be quirky like that)
